ListView之EmptyView
2015-09-09 09:58
316 查看
关键字: ListView EmptyView setEmptyView
最新开发一个应用程序,需要用到当ListView为空时设置一些View来显示提示内容。我们已经知道ListView有一个公开的方法:setEmptyView(View v)
可是这个方法的设置是有限制的,就是设置View必需在当前的View hierarchy里,亦即这个View需要被add到当前一个View Tree的一个结点上,如果没有添加到结点上的话,调用setEmptyView(View v)是没有任何效果的。
它的过程大概是:
另:如果你直接设置在XML中也就不需要额外的添加到View Tree中了,因为它已经在那儿了,比如你的Layout是
那你只需要以下的代码就可以了:
最新开发一个应用程序,需要用到当ListView为空时设置一些View来显示提示内容。我们已经知道ListView有一个公开的方法:setEmptyView(View v)
可是这个方法的设置是有限制的,就是设置View必需在当前的View hierarchy里,亦即这个View需要被add到当前一个View Tree的一个结点上,如果没有添加到结点上的话,调用setEmptyView(View v)是没有任何效果的。
它的过程大概是:
相关文章推荐
- error LNK2019: 无法解析的外部符号
- 面试题 21
- 从Caffe源码分析训练过程
- 从Caffe源码分析训练过程
- 从Caffe源码分析训练过程
- 从Caffe源码分析训练过程
- 从Caffe源码分析训练过程
- 从Caffe源码分析训练过程
- 从Caffe源码分析训练过程
- 从Caffe源码分析训练过程
- 从Caffe源码分析训练过程
- 从Caffe源码分析训练过程
- 从Caffe源码分析训练过程
- 从Caffe源码分析训练过程
- 华为的JAVA面试题
- selenium结合最新版的sikuli使用
- Ember.js 入门指南——绑定(bingding)
- Android中自带的加密和解密
- Android -- ADT变化&aar&Lint
- Ember.js 入门指南——绑定(bingding)